Contact Centre Learnerships Now Available

Posted on March 3, 2025
264 Views

Passionate about customer service and helping others? Do you want to grow your skills and gain work experience while earning a stipend? Apply now for the Harambee Youth Employment Accelerator Work Integrated Learning Programme .

Harambee are looking for curious, positive and dynamic young people to join our Contact Centre Work Experience Programme. You will gain valuable contact centre experience while helping young people who have challenges in finding work.

Who is Harambee?

Harambee is a not-for-profit social enterprise that aims to solve youth unemployment through partnerships. We work to unlock jobs and break down barriers that keep millions of South Africans unemployed.

Position Description

One year work experience as a Contact Centre Guide. You will support young work seekers/entrepreneurs via telephonic conversations and email communications; providing them with meaningful advice and giving them practical guidance on their journey to employment.

Responsibilities

  • Supporting young work seekers/entrepreneurs via telephone conversations/email communications.
  • Utilizing active listening, empathy, and problem-solving skills to understand young work seekers/entrepreneurs’ needs and respond with meaningful guidance and support.
  • Work with our team leaders to improve processes and the experience of young work seekers/entrepreneurs.
  • Attending learner modules to grow your skillset.
  • Follow the Harambee values and ways of working.

Requirements

  • Commit to a one-year programme beginning 17 March 2025.
  • Be available from 8 am – 4.30 pm, Monday to Friday, for the duration of the 12-month programme.
  • Must be open to working shifts and occasional weekends.
  • You must live within no more than two taxi rides from Braamfontein.
  • Matric (Grade 12) or Grade 10/LSEN Qualification for applicants with disabilities.
  • No criminal record.
  • Currently unemployed with no work experience.
  • Currently not studying full-time. If studying part-time, it must not interfere with your attendance or participation in the programme.
  • Have not registered for or completed a SETA-accredited learnership.

Other Requirements:

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ills in English.
  • Fluent communication in Afrikaans is advantageous.
  • Basic computer literacy and typing skills.
  • The ability to multi-task and manage time effectively.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ills.
  • Demonstrate high levels of empathy and care for others.
  • Ability to remain calm in stressful situations.
  • Team orientated.
  • Disciplined and committed.
